Since the beginning of this year, Vietnam has received a total of 12.9 million foreign visitors, up 29.1 percent year-on-year, with the highest growth of 56.4 percent in the number of visitors from South Korea, followed by China (up 48.6 percent) and Russia (32.3 percent).
The biggest-ever increase in international arrivals this year is mainly due to Vietnam's hosting of Asia-Pacific Economic Cooperation (APEC) Year 2017, including the APEC Leaders' Week in November in central Da Nang city, its promotion campaigns and international fairs in China, Australia, Japan, European countries and Southeast Asian nations, and exemption of visas for five Western European countries, said the office.
Last year, Vietnam hosted over 10 million international arrivals, including 2.7 million Chinese visitors, posting respective rises of 26 percent and 51.4 percent.
